Subject: Memtrace cut-over complete

Team,

Cut-over to Memtrace v2 for GPU memory profiling finished last night. Old v1 agents are disabled; any tickets referencing v1 dashboards should be closed as resolved-by-migration. Sampling overhead is now under 2% and allocation traces include kernel names. Known gap: profiles older than 30 days were not migrated. Point customers at the v2 docs for setup questions. For reference when troubleshooting, the agent now runs with the following configuration.

settings of bagaf-bawip:
[aldax]
port = 5000
region = south-4
host = aldax.brasklabs.corp
team = brivan
timeout_ms = 2000
retries = 2

**Q: How do traces move between services in Lanternmesh, and what happens if the trace store locks up?**

Each request gets a trace ID stamped at the Gatewick edge, then propagated through headers across all downstream services. Spans land in the Corvid store, which is encrypted at rest. If the store seals itself after repeated auth failures during your review, don't panic — reopening it requires the recovery passphrase given below.

recovery phrase for bajeg-hahop: holix-quenok-praox-eliius-giliel-holath-istix-tamvan-fenir-aldeth

Franchisees operate under a ten-year term with a five-year renewal option, standardised fit-out requirements, and quarterly royalty remittance. Branch managers are responsible for compliance audits, supplier adherence via the Larkfield depot, and brand-standard reporting. Breaches must be escalated to the regional franchise office within five working days. The confidential expansion terms relevant to managers are set out immediately below.

management briefing: Only 33 of the 205 pilot accounts renewed Kasath, so a churn review is set for October 17. Weniusek Logistics is in early talks to buy Holethax Freight for about $345.6 million.